Overview

The hydraulic wheel puller is a mechanical tool designed for the removal of tightly fitted components such as wheels, gears, and bearings from shafts. It is widely used in automotive repair, industrial maintenance, and manufacturing due to its ability to apply controlled, high-force pulling action without damaging the components. Unlike manual pullers, hydraulic versions offer greater efficiency and safety, reducing the risk of injury or component damage. Hydraulic wheel pullers operate using a hydraulic pump that generates pressure to move a piston, which in turn applies force to the pulling arms. This mechanism allows for precise control over the pulling force, making it suitable for delicate or heavy-duty applications. The tool is essential in industries where time and precision are critical factors.

Structure and Working Principle

A hydraulic wheel puller consists of several key components: a hydraulic cylinder, pulling arms, a central screw or piston, and a pump mechanism. The hydraulic cylinder is the core part, where fluid pressure is converted into linear force. The pulling arms grip the component to be removed, while the central screw or piston applies the pulling force. The working principle involves pumping hydraulic fluid into the cylinder, which pushes the piston outward. This action generates a pulling force that is transmitted through the arms to the component. The force can be precisely controlled by adjusting the hydraulic pressure, allowing for smooth and controlled removal of even the most stubborn parts.

Key Features

Hydraulic wheel pullers are distinguished by their high pulling capacity, often ranging from a few tons to over 50 tons, depending on the model. They are built from high-strength steel and hardened alloys to withstand heavy use and resist wear. The hydraulic system ensures smooth operation, reducing the risk of sudden jerks that could damage components. Another notable feature is the adaptability of these tools. Many models come with interchangeable arms or adapters to fit various component sizes and shapes. This versatility makes them a valuable addition to any workshop or industrial setting. Additionally, some advanced models include pressure gauges to monitor force application in real-time.

Application Areas

Hydraulic wheel pullers are indispensable in automotive repair shops for removing wheels, pulleys, and bearings. They are also widely used in industrial maintenance for disassembling machinery parts such as gears, couplings, and sprockets. In manufacturing, these tools assist in the assembly and disassembly of heavy equipment. The construction and mining industries also rely on hydraulic pullers for maintaining large machinery. Their ability to handle high-force applications with precision makes them suitable for challenging environments. Additionally, they are used in aerospace and marine industries for specialized maintenance tasks.

Maintenance and Precautions

Proper maintenance of a hydraulic wheel puller ensures longevity and safe operation. Regularly inspect the hydraulic system for leaks and ensure the fluid is clean and at the correct level. Lubricate moving parts to prevent rust and ensure smooth operation. Store the tool in a dry, clean environment to avoid corrosion. When using the puller, always ensure the component is securely gripped and aligned to avoid slippage. Do not exceed the tool's rated capacity, as this can damage the hydraulic system or the component being removed. Follow the manufacturer's guidelines for operation and maintenance to ensure optimal performance.
